How to fill out the Missouri Common Grant Application:

01
Begin by gathering all the necessary information and documents required to complete the application. This may include financial statements, project budgets, organization details, and any other supporting documentation requested.
02
Familiarize yourself with the instructions provided with the application. Read through them carefully to ensure you understand the requirements, eligibility criteria, and any specific guidelines for completing each section.
03
Start by filling out the basic information section of the application. This will typically ask for your organization's name, address, contact details, and a brief overview of its mission and purpose.
04
Move on to the project description section. Here, you will need to provide detailed information about the project or program for which you are seeking funding. Clearly explain the objectives, goals, target audience, and anticipated outcomes of the project.
05
Provide a detailed budget for the project. Break down the costs into different categories, such as personnel, supplies, equipment, and any other relevant expenses. Be transparent and realistic in your budget projections.
06
If required, include any additional attachments or supporting materials as specified in the application. This may include letters of support, resumes of key personnel, or any other documentation that strengthens your case for funding.
07
Review your completed application thoroughly before submitting it. Check for any errors, inconsistencies, or missing information. Ensure that all supporting documents are properly attached and that you have followed all instructions correctly.

Who needs the Missouri Common Grant Application:

01
Nonprofit organizations: The Missouri Common Grant Application is typically targeted towards nonprofit organizations that are seeking funding for their projects or programs. This can include organizations focused on education, health, social services, arts and culture, and more.
02
Community-based organizations: Any community-based organizations that aim to address local needs or improve the well-being of a specific community may find the Missouri Common Grant Application useful. This may include neighborhood associations, civic groups, or grassroots organizations.
03
Government agencies: Certain government agencies, such as local municipalities or state departments, may also need to use the Missouri Common Grant Application when applying for grants or funding opportunities.
In summary, the Missouri Common Grant Application is designed for nonprofit and community-based organizations, as well as government agencies, seeking funding for their projects or programs. The Missouri Common Grant Application is a standardized application form used by various organizations to apply for grants in the state of Missouri.
Any organization or individual seeking grant funding in Missouri may be required to file the Missouri Common Grant Application, depending on the specific grant program requirements.
To fill out the Missouri Common Grant Application, applicants must provide information about their organization, project or program for which they are seeking funding, budget details, and other relevant information as requested in the application form.
The purpose of the Missouri Common Grant Application is to streamline the grant application process, make it more efficient for grantors and grantees, and ensure consistency in information provided by grant applicants.
The information required on the Missouri Common Grant Application may include details about the organization, project or program for which funding is requested, budget information, goals and objectives, and any other information requested by the grantor.
